29th January 1978, Leicester Polytechnic, Dire Straits supported Climax Blues Band. I was helping the bands set up in the afternoon when these Geordies sound checked with "Sultans of Swing" and "Down by the waterline". I'd never heard of them, and still remember turning to Roger Ringwood (social sec) and suggesting they definitely had something! Awesome gig, and seeing this brings it all back.
